Preparation Steps
- In a mixing bowl, combine the sweet chilli sauce, minced garlic, and freshly grated ginger. Whisk them together until well incorporated.
- Coat the salmon fillets generously with the prepared marinade. Let the salmon sit for about 15 minutes at room temperature.
-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) while the salmon is marinating.
- Once marinated, place the salmon fillets skin-side down on a lined baking sheet. Bake for about 15 minutes, or until the salmon flakes easily.
- After baking, remove the salmon from the oven and let it cool for a few moments. Serve the Sweet Chilli Salmon alongside jasmine rice or your favorite steamed vegetables.
